#4d899b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4d899b is composed of 30.2% red, 53.7% green and 60.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.3% cyan, 11.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 193.8 degrees, a saturation of 33.6% and a lightness of 45.5%. #4d899b color hex could be obtained by blending #9affff with #001337.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

#4d899b color description : Dark moderate cyan.

#4d899b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4d899b has RGB values of R:77, G:137, B:155 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0.12, Y:0,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 5081499.

Shades and Tints of #4d899b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050a0b is the darkest color, while #fdf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4d899b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#717677 is the less saturated color, while #06afe2 is the most saturated one.
